Kode 9's musical virus is a constant mutation of Jamaican dub & dancehall, German microtechno, and moody uk garage & drum'n'bass. Accurately describing the effect of this beatless dub cover of prince's 'sign o' the times' with lyrics slangscribed by Gee into yard patios is near impossible, but these gents of the press were among the first to attempt it…
“truly remarkable : no percussion means no momentum. You're immobilized by its immense bass pulse and delayed reggae stabs. Innovation and zeitgeist in one. Hit of the month” jockey slut
“as deep as rhythm & sound, as funky as moodyman and as filthy as grime's fiercest, this is head-stunningly fresh and shrouded in claustrophobic atmospheric pressure. A dervish ritual for existential dreads, death disco for deiant dub fiends” urb
“two of the darkest, most suffocating tracks ever to come out of dubstep. Time effectively stops, a low bass pulse stilling your heartbeat into hibernating half-speed. Sounds like a mind in meltdown” the wire
“the ultimate anti-anthem… turns heads and brings the dance to a standstill. Incredible abstract shizzle” mixmag
“irresistably fresh, improbably deep and radiantly warm, the sonic vapour trails form a dystopian soundscape as electronic music targets the next millenium. Minimal and clinically paranoid” idj
